What you need:
– suggested hook: Size E -F (3.5mm – 3.75mm) hook (The hook exact hook size doesn’t matter, just make sure your gauge is very tight, you shouldn’t be able to see stuffing or spaces between your stitches.
– Fingering Weight Yarn: I suggest Palette Yarn by WeCrochet. It’s my absolute favorite and I love the finished look! It is a 100% wool and has a gorgeous, rustic flair. I just love it and I only use this yarn for my sets, however, I understand if you want other options.
Right now, WeCrochet is offering a yarn bundle for 20% off! Grab your yarn bundle here.
I decided to simplify the color list this year. Here are the colors if you are using Palette: 1 skein of each will get you 2 or more sets.
– Briar Heather (Joseph’s clothes)
– Hare Heather (Manger)
– Bittersweet Heather (wiseman body, face)
– Oyster Heather (Angel, Shepherd cloak, Mary’s Cloak)
– Wheat Heather (faces, Camel)
– Marble Heather (Joseph’s Cloak, Mary’s body, Standing shepherd)
– Verdant Heather (tree, kneeling wiseman)
– Almond (tree trunk, shepherd body)
– Gosling (Donkey)
– Pumice Heather (Donkey)
– Wonderland heather (optional, for Mary’s cloak if you want it blue)

– Small Weights/washers/rocks:
I highly recommend putting small weights in the bottom of each figure to help them stand up better. Some crocheters have used washers with great success.
